## Service Account: reminder-runner

Owner: Platform team at Bristlecone Health Systems.

Purpose: nightly job that sends appointment reminders for the Larkfield Clinic scheduler. Runs at 02:00 local, retries twice, then pages on-call.

Scope: read-only on appointments, send-only on the Chirp notification service. No patient record access.

Rotation: quarterly. If reminders stop, check job logs first, then credential validity. The key currently in use is shown below.

app token of faduf-fahap = qvz11-oVDfodQjTcO

### Baseline file endpoint (Lintgarde)

Reviewers: the `/baseline` endpoint returns the frozen findings set for a branch. New findings are diffed against it; anything not in the baseline blocks merge. POST a refreshed baseline only after triaging every suppressed finding — the Lintgarde service records who uploaded it. All requests require authentication against the internal Lintgarde API; for review tooling, use the key that follows.

API key for bageg-kajef: vxb2-ss

[ ] Config hot-reload verification — key ceremony step 6. After the new signing material is loaded, poke the Brindlehook config service and confirm it picks up the rotated values without a restart; watch the reload counter tick up in the dashboard. If it doesn't, don't panic — the fallback loader kicks in after ninety seconds, but flag it in the ceremony notes anyway. Support will need to unlock the ceremony account afterward to close things out, and the unlock prompt expects the passphrase noted below.

unlock words, hahaf-fajeg: quenmir-belius

Quarterly Planning Note — Closure of the Dellbrook Office

Quick update for the board: we're winding down the Dellbrook satellite office by end of quarter. Only six staff are affected; all have been offered remote roles or relocation to Fenholt. Savings land around the figure flagged in March. The confidential planning note follows below.

board note of bajop-yajef: Only 34 of the 148 pilot accounts renewed Casox, so a churn review is set for November 23. Praionek Systems is in early talks to buy Oliathix Logistics for about $8.7 million.